如何评估数据库数据管理效果?
随着信息技术的飞速发展,数据库已经成为各类组织和企业中不可或缺的核心资源。数据库数据管理效果的好坏直接影响到组织的运营效率、决策质量和信息安全。那么,如何评估数据库数据管理效果呢?本文将从多个角度为您详细解答。
一、数据质量评估
- 数据准确性
数据准确性是衡量数据库数据管理效果的重要指标。可以通过以下方法评估数据准确性:
(1)对比历史数据:将当前数据库中的数据与历史数据进行对比,检查是否存在数据差异。
(2)数据校验:通过编写脚本或使用第三方工具对数据进行校验,确保数据符合既定规则。
(3)人工审核:对关键数据进行人工审核,确保数据的准确性。
- 数据完整性
数据完整性是指数据库中数据的完整性和一致性。可以从以下几个方面评估数据完整性:
(1)数据冗余:检查数据库中是否存在重复数据,确保数据唯一性。
(2)数据一致性:检查数据库中相关数据是否保持一致,如主键、外键等。
(3)数据一致性检查:通过编写脚本或使用第三方工具对数据一致性进行检查。
- 数据一致性
数据一致性是指数据库中数据的逻辑一致性。可以从以下几个方面评估数据一致性:
(1)数据逻辑关系:检查数据库中数据之间的逻辑关系是否正确。
(2)数据约束:检查数据库中数据约束是否正确实施。
(3)数据一致性检查:通过编写脚本或使用第三方工具对数据一致性进行检查。
二、性能评估
- 数据库响应时间
数据库响应时间是指用户查询数据库所需的时间。可以从以下几个方面评估数据库响应时间:
(1)查询性能:通过测试不同查询的响应时间,评估数据库查询性能。
(2)并发性能:在多用户环境下,评估数据库的并发性能。
(3)系统负载:监控数据库服务器负载,确保系统稳定运行。
- 数据库存储空间
数据库存储空间是指数据库占用的磁盘空间。可以从以下几个方面评估数据库存储空间:
(1)存储空间利用率:计算数据库存储空间利用率,确保存储空间合理分配。
(2)存储空间增长趋势:分析数据库存储空间增长趋势,提前规划存储空间需求。
(3)存储优化:对数据库进行存储优化,提高存储空间利用率。
三、安全性评估
- 数据安全
数据安全是指数据库中数据的保密性、完整性和可用性。可以从以下几个方面评估数据安全:
(1)访问控制:检查数据库访问控制策略是否完善,确保数据安全。
(2)数据加密:评估数据库中数据加密措施,确保数据保密性。
(3)安全审计:对数据库进行安全审计,发现潜在的安全风险。
- 系统安全
系统安全是指数据库运行环境的稳定性。可以从以下几个方面评估系统安全:
(1)服务器安全:检查数据库服务器操作系统和应用程序的安全性。
(2)网络安全:评估数据库网络环境的安全性,防止网络攻击。
(3)安全漏洞修复:及时修复数据库服务器和应用程序的安全漏洞。
四、维护与优化
- 数据库维护
数据库维护是指对数据库进行定期检查、优化和修复。可以从以下几个方面评估数据库维护:
(1)备份与恢复:检查数据库备份和恢复策略是否完善。
(2)数据清理:定期清理无效、过期或重复的数据。
(3)性能优化:对数据库进行性能优化,提高数据库运行效率。
- 优化与升级
优化与升级是指对数据库进行定期升级和优化。可以从以下几个方面评估数据库优化与升级:
(1)版本升级:评估数据库版本升级的必要性和可行性。
(2)硬件升级:根据数据库性能需求,评估硬件升级的必要性。
(3)软件优化:对数据库软件进行优化,提高数据库运行效率。
总之,评估数据库数据管理效果需要从多个角度进行综合考虑。通过以上方法,您可以全面了解数据库数据管理效果,为组织提供有力支持。
猜你喜欢:pdm产品数据管理